Hargrave and Livingston are an even 3-3 against one another since November of 2018, but not for long. The Hargrave Falcons will head out on the road to challenge the Livingston Lions at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. The teams are on pretty different trajectories at the moment (Hargrave has seven straight wins, Livingston has nine straight losses), but none of that matters once you're on the field.
Hargrave is headed in fresh off scoring the most points they have all season. They claimed a resounding 70-41 victory over Hardin-Jefferson at home. Fans of the Falcons have seen this all before: every one of the games they've played this season has ended in a blowout of 20+ points.
Meanwhile, it was a proper cat-fight when Livingston challenged Bridge City on Friday. Livingston took a 32-20 hit to the loss column at the hands of Bridge City. While losing is never fun, the Lions can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Texas football rankings (they are ranked 823rd, while the Cardinals are ranked 237th).
Hargrave's win was their fourth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 7-0. As for Livingston, their defeat dropped their record down to 0-7.
Things could have been worse for Hargrave, but things could have been a whole lot better as they took a 44-28 loss to Livingston in their previous meeting back in October of 2023. A big factor in that loss was the dominant performance of Livingston's Trenden Williams, who rushed for 135 yards and three touchdowns while picking up 7.1 yards per carry.
